At its core, a factor pair combination refers to the pairs of numbers that multiply to a given number. For the number 64, the four factor pairs are (1, 64), (2, 32), (4, 16), and (8, 8). These pairs are fundamental to grasping the properties of 64 and its multiples. To illustrate, consider the multiplication tables of factors: 1 × 64 = 64 and 64 × 1 = 64, where the order of the factors doesn't change the result. Similarly, 2 × 32 = 64 and 64 ÷ 2 = 32, demonstrating the inverse operation of division.
